En överblick över packetformaten
Slackware.SE Wiki
[redigera] 18.1 Övervblick över paketformaten
Innan du lär dig verktuget, bör du bekanta dig med formatet för ett Slackware paket. I Slackware är ett paket helt enkelt ett tar arkiv som har komprimerats med gzip. Paketet är byggt att bli extraherat i rootkatalogen.
Här är ett påhittat program och sitt exempelpaket:
./ usr/ usr/bin/ usr/bin/makehejaz usr/doc/ usr/doc/makehejaz-1.0/ usr/doc/makehejaz-1.0/COPYING usr/doc/makehejaz-1.0/README usr/man/ usr/man/man1 usr/man/man1/makehejaz.1.gz install/ install/doinst.sh
Paketsystemet kommer att extrahera dess filer i rootkatalogen för att installera det. Ett entry in paketdatabasen kommer att skapas som innehåller innehållet av det här paketet, så att det kan bli uppgraderat eller raderas senare.
Notera install/ underkatalog. Det här är en specialkatalog som kan innehålla ett postinstallationsscript callat doinst.sh. Om paketsystemet hittar den här filen kommer den att köras efter installaionen av paketet.
Andra script kan vara inbäddade i paketet, men dessa diskuteras i mer detaljerat i sektion 18.3.2
Klart, ej rättat.
--Dartanjang 19 juli 2006 kl.12.33 (CEST)
